What was the border enforcement arrangement between President Trump and Mexico?
President Trump and Mexico's president established an arrangement where 25% tariffs on Mexican exports would be postponed in exchange for Mexico enhancing its border enforcement efforts. This deal specifically required Mexico to strengthen its actions against cartels and work to reduce the flow of illegal drugs into the United States. The arrangement represented a strategic use of economic leverage to achieve security goals along the shared border. By threatening tariffs but offering to delay them, Trump created incentives for Mexico to take more proactive measures in addressing issues that impact both nations.
